    474474<p><a name="corrwait"><h4>3.8.4 Wait for Full Epoch - mandatory if 'Port' is set</h4></p>
    475475<p>
    476 When feeding a real-time GNSS engine waiting for Ephemeris Corrections, BNC drops whatever is received later than 'Wait for full epoch' seconds. A value of 2 to 5 seconds could be an appropriate choice for that, depending on the latency of the incoming Ephemeris Corrections stream and the delay acceptable by your application. Default value for 'Wait for full epoch' is '0' seconds meaning that BNC will output whatever becomes available immediately and not drop any Ephemeris Correction.
